    Very strange set up! Bielik I sort of understand for Campbell at RB, but Taylor playing in midfield leaving Styles at LB and then Grant playing where Diakite would normally start while Price is switched with Mikey so that he is on the right wing and Mikey behind Heggebo?

    I think Grant can do well as a number 10 behind Heggebo but he is surely better suited to the left wing than Illing Junior while Mikey is surely far better suited to the right wing than playing behind Aune.? Seems we have straight away restricted our width for this game.

    With Mowatt and Molumby still out injured, I get that Ramsay has limited options in midfield and I also can't disagree with Mozza that we failed to control that area of the pitch in the cup game, but Grant and Taylor? Maybe Whitwell might get his chance as he sounded decent for the brief spell that he was on for our last game before the suspected concussion.

    Seems a very odd line up to me but maybe Ramsay knows or sees something we dont? He has re-iterated in his interviews the importance of clarity and of the players all being fully aware of their job roles and expectations of them but a few tonight will be playing in unfamiliar positions.
